The work here enables quasi-linear cost-scaling with $t$ while keeping ${\rm polylog} (1/\epsilon)$ scaling and no extra block-encoding qubits, where $\epsilon$ is the algorithmic error. This work opens up the possibility for off-loading signal processing with the use of low-weight Fourier expansion which avoids the Gibbs phenomenon and has low $1$-norm on the coefficients.
